Martin Collins’ Cicerone guide to The Pennine Way explores one of Britain’s best know national trails. Often challenging, the long distance walk has essential information designed to help you plan & complete the trip from Edale to Kirk Yetholm. 268 miles in total, the route takes 2-3 weeks to complete in one walk, though the guide also offers opportunities for those wanting to walk individual sections. A list of inter-connecting trails also makes it possible to devise circular or linear walks using part of the Pennine Way. The guide is organized in 16 sections, each detailing a different stage. Information on terrain, mileage, maps, accommodation & transport is provided at the start of each chapter. Detailed route descriptions are accompanied by extracts from Ordnance Survey mapping the route ahead as well as colour photographs illustrating some of the highlights of the route ahead.
